No. 24 Wrestling Goes 3-1 At Fairmont State Duals

January 11, 2026

FAIRMONT, W. VA. – 24th-ranked UNC Pembroke picked up wins over Salem, Fairmont State, and Felician, while dropping its lone bout to fifth-ranked Pitt-Johnstown at the Fairmont State Duals Sunday afternoon inside the Feaster Center.

Avery Buonocore and 12th-ranked Keegan Roberson each turned in perfect 4-0 days on the mat, combining to log eight bonus-point wins.

Don Edwards, Caleb Grau, Jackson Buck, and Cristian Hercules-Pleitez each logged three wins, combining for ten bonus-point victories.

The Black & Gold will jump back into Conference Carolinas dual action on January 15, as they head to Mount Olive for a crucial division match against the Trojans. Wrestling action is slated to begin at 7 p.m. inside Kornegay Arena.



#24 UNCP VS. SALEM (W, 56-0)

Cooper Davis (125), Sam Hutchison (133), and Don Edwards (141) each won via pin to give the Braves a quick 18-0 lead. After a forfeit win at 149 pounds from Avery Buonocore, Keegan Roberson won via technical fall in the 157-pound bout, with Caleb Grau taking a decision win at 165 pounds to stretch the lead to 32-0. UNCP won by forfeit at 174 and 285 pounds, with pins from Jose Zambrano Canuto (184) and Jackson Buck (197) in between to take the 56-0 win.
 

#24 UNCP VS. #5 PITT-JOHNSTOWN (L, 30-16)

UPJ jumped out to a quick 10-0 lead after the first two bout, but Don Edwards answered with a decision win at 141 pounds, followed by a major decision from Avery Buonocore in the 149-pound bout to cut the deficit to 10-7. Keegan Roberson gave the Braves a 13-10 lead with a first-period pin at 157 pounds, but the Mountain Cats countered with two straight wins to jump back ahead 18-13. Quintez Shipman won via decision at 184 pounds, but UPJ picked up back-to-back pins to close the match and take the 30-16 win.


#24 UNCP AT FAIRMONT STATE (W, 32-16)

Fairmont State took an early 9-0 lead, but bonus-point wins from Don Edwards (141), Avery Buonocore (149), and Keegan Roberson (157) gave the Braves a 14-9 lead. Caleb Grau won via injury at 165 pounds to stretch the lead to 20-9, before the Falcons took wins at 174 and 184 pounds to make it 20-16. Jackson Buck put the match away with a pin in the 197-pound bout, while Cristian Hercules-Pleitez put a bow on it with a first-period pin at 285 pounds to take the 32-16 win.


#24 UNCP VS. FELICIAN (W, 38-14)

Cooper Davis got the Braves on the board first with a first-period pin at 125 pounds, before Felician won two straight bouts to jump ahead 11-6. Avery Buonocore (149) stayed perfect on the day with a first-period pin, while Keegan Roberson (157) followed with a pin of his own to put the Black & Gold back ahead 18-11. Caleb Grau logged a major decision at 165 pounds to stretch the lead to 22-11, while the Golden Falcons took the 174-pound bout to cut the score to 22-14. UNCP would close the dual with three straight bonus-point wins from Quintez Shipman (184), Jackson Buck (197), and Cristian Hercules-Pleitez (285) to close out the day with a 38-14 win.
